The Corporation of the City of Cornwall is seeking Temporary Transit Operators for our Transit Division. Cornwall Transit is the public transportation provider for the City of Cornwall and transports over 940,000 riders annually. Cornwall Transit offers a family of services Monday to Saturday. The service includes conventional bus service with 7 regular routes operating on a 30-minute frequency in the daytime and a 60-minute frequency in the evening, until 11:45pm, and industrial routes that service the Cornwall Business Park, Monday to Friday during peak times and late evening. Cornwall Specialized Transit Service provides up to 25,000 door-to-door trips to persons with disabilities per year.

Position Summary
The Transit Operator is responsible for ensuring the safe, reliable, and timely operation of municipal transit vehicles. This position requires exceptional customer service while adhering to schedules, traffic laws, and safety regulations. The Transit Operator is responsible for effectively managing service expectations, including addressing schedule delays and passenger concerns while navigating the demands of the position. This role is essential in fostering a positive transit experience and upholding the municipality’s commitment to safe, accessible and dependable public transportation for our community.

Key Responsibilities

  • Operate transit vehicles safely and in accordance with municipal policies, traffic laws, and transit schedules.
  • Provide excellent customer service by assisting passengers, answering questions, and ensuring accessibility accommodations as needed.
  • Monitor and maintain awareness of route conditions, reporting delays, road hazards, or operational concerns.
  • Ensure the safety of passengers by enforcing transit rules and assisting with emergency procedures when necessary.
  • Ensure vehicle safety by conducting pre-trip and post-trip vehicle inspections, properly reporting any maintenance issues or defects.
  • Maintain accurate records, including fare transactions, incident reports, and service logs.
  • Adhere to all safety regulations, policies, and procedures to minimize risk and ensure passenger well-being.
  • Communicate effectively with dispatch, supervisors, and passengers to provide updates and report concerns.
  • Assist in emergency situations, including evacuations and mental health crisis, ensuring proper de-escalation protocols are followed to ensure a safe environment is maintained for all parties.

Leadership of Others

  • N/A

Position Requirements

Education & Certifications:

  • Valid Ontario “G” driver’s license, and the ability to obtain a valid Ontario Class “B” or “C” driver’s license with air brake endorsement.

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:

  • Transit Operations: Strong knowledge of transit routes, traffic laws, and passenger safety protocols.
  • Customer Service: Strong interpersonal skills for interacting with passengers, addressing concerns professionally, and handling difficult passenger interactions, requesting police intervention when necessary.
  • Communication: Strong verbal and effective written skills to relay route updates and emergency information effectively.
  • Problem-Solving: Ability to handle unexpected situations, including delays, passenger issues, and route changes.
  • Attention to Detail: Ability to complete vehicle inspections, fare transactions, and service logs accurately.
  • Situational Awareness: Ability to respond to road hazards and emergency situations quickly and effectively.
  • Stress Management: Resilience and adaptability to manage various customer situations and weather conditions effectively.

Working Conditions

  • Work is performed primarily within a transit vehicle.
  • This position requires shift work, which may include hours such as nights, weekends, split shifts, holidays and overtime as required.
  • This role involves exposure to various weather and road conditions.
  • Cognitive demands include sustained concentration, adjusting to route or passenger changes on short notice, de-escalating conflict and offering reassurance during service disruptions, delays, or emergencies, and making real-time decisions in situations involving passenger safety, illness, or behavioral issues.
  • Physical demands include prolonged sitting and occasionally assisting passengers with mobility needs.
